According to Foresight News, Greg Osuri, the founder of Akash Network, tweeted that “Akash is an AppChain that currently runs on its own L1. It is built using the Cosmos SDK, but does not operate on Cosmos Hub. We will deprecate our own chain and migrate to other chains that can ensure the security of Akash. We will evaluate those blockchains that have security, high-quality communities, depth liquidity, and strong rise. These blockchains may be located within Cosmos or outside of Cosmos, but all are compatible with IBC. This means users will continue to use the same stack (Osmosis, Keplr, etc.). We are carefully considering various options, and this process will be very transparent, allowing Akash users to have a say. I think it would be great to publicly discuss the pros and cons. In the coming weeks, we will release an RFP and invite the foundation to participate.”
